Dependency Graph Method for Proving Termination of Narrowing
Koichi Miura, Naoki Nishida, Masahiko Sakai, Keiichirou Kusakari, Toshiki Sakabe (Nagoya Univ.)
Abstract (in Japanese) (See Japanese page) 
(in English) Term rewriting systems with extra variables (called EV-TRSs) has an ability to represent inverse-computation programs, and the rewrite sequences of EV-TRSs are simulated as narrowing sequences starting from ground terms. In this paper, we show that the ordinary dependency graph method for proving termination of TRSs works also for constructor EV-TRSs and so on, to prove termination of narrowing which starts from ground terms, by imposing argument filterings to eliminate all extra variables in every dependency pairs. We also give an additional condition to prove termination of the ordinary narrowing.
